React debounce function

WebAn important project maintenance signal to consider for react-debounce-decorator is that it hasn't seen any new versions released to npm in the past ... Function. Calls callback after … WebJul 1, 2024 · Debounce function Debounce function is a higher-order function. But, what does that means? Higher-order function is extensively used in javascript, you are probably using it even if you don't know it. …

How to Perform Debouncing in ReactJS - GeeksforGeeks

WebBoth useDebounce and useDebouncedCallback work with the leading and trailing options. leading param will execute the function once immediately when called. Subsequent calls will be debounced until the timeout expires. trailing option controls whenever to call the callback after timeout again. WebJul 1, 2024 · Debounce function Debounce function is a higher-order function. But, what does that means? Higher-order function is extensively used in javascript, you are probably … chinese buffet mentor on the lake https://sanangelohotel.net

Create a custom debounce Hook in React - LogRocket …

WebOct 6, 2024 · Debounce your async calls with React in mind. No callback hell of lodash/underscore Handle concurrent requests nicely (only use last request's response) Typescript support (native and well typed) React in mind, but can be used in other contexts (no dependency) Read also this famous SO question about debouncing with React. Sponsor WebOct 28, 2024 · export const debounce = (func, wait, immediate) => { let timeout; return function () { const later = () => { timeout = null; if (!immediate) func.apply (this, … WebApr 13, 2024 · react-sortable-hoc 是一个基于 React 的组件,可以帮助用户在 React 应用中轻松实现拖放排序功能。它提供了一组高阶组件,可以很方便地将拖放排序功能添加到现有的组件中。使用 react-sortable-hoc 可以让你的应用更具交互性,让用户能够轻松地对项目进行排 … chinese buffet menu at thanksgiving

Debounce In React Become Front-End Expert

Category:GitHub - xnimorz/use-debounce: A debounce hook for react

Tags:React debounce function

React debounce function

How to use throttle or debounce with React Hook?

WebJun 29, 2024 · Step 1: Create a React application using the following command: npx create-react-app react-debouncing Step 2: After creating your project folder i.e. react … WebHow can we debounce function calls in React.js? We can easily use a debounce function from lodash or our own. 1. Install lodash.debounce # First, let’s install debounce from …

React debounce function

Did you know?

WebMay 24, 2024 · You need to make a few changes to use debounced method with hook You need to make use of the useCallback hook so that the debounced function is only created … WebLearn more about how to use debounce-fn, based on debounce-fn code examples created from the most popular ways it is used in public projects ... uber / react-vis / www / src / screens / search.js View on Github. function useDebFn (cb, opts) { return React.useCallback(debounceFn(cb, opts), [])} ... Popular debounce-fn functions. debounce …

WebSep 21, 2024 · Using throttle and debounce in React In React, new functions are created every time the component re-renders, which is not great for our debounce/throttle implementation which relies on the closure staying the … WebNov 16, 2024 · Debouncing is an optimizing technique for the result of any expensive function. These functions can take a lot of execution effort, so we will create this effect by simulating a delayed execution for a period. …

WebJun 14, 2024 · Debouncing in JavaScript – a Practical Example. In the below example, we are simply calling an API using the axios.get method when we type any numeric character … WebCheck Reactjs-debounce 1.0.8 package - Last release 1.0.8 with MIT licence at our NPM packages aggregator and search engine. ... License. MIT. Repository. github. Last release. …

WebuseDebounce. This hook allows you to debounce any fast changing value. The debounced value will only reflect the latest value when the useDebounce hook has not been called for the specified time period. When used in conjunction with useEffect, as we do in the recipe below, you can easily ensure that expensive operations like API calls are not ...

WebJan 8, 2024 · To solve the problem, we need to use a debounce function. Definition and implementation of a debounce function A debounce function is called after a specific amount of time passes since its last call. function debounce(fn, delay) { let timer return function (...args) { clearTimeout(timer) timer = setTimeout( ()=>fn(...args), delay) } chinese buffet merrick nyWebFeb 3, 2024 · The _.debounce function ensures that the actual onChange event callback is called only when the user has stopped inputting the characters for 300ms. But doing this in a React application throws ... grand diamond city hotel-casino in poipetWebJan 5, 2024 · Underneath, debounce is just a function, that accepts a function, returns another function, and has a tracker inside that detects whether the passed function was … grand diamond city hotel-casinoWebJul 15, 2024 · If you need a quick refresher, both accept a (callback) function and a delay in milliseconds (say x) and then both return another function with some special behavior: … grand diamond hotel trinidadWebOct 31, 2024 · Form validation with react using debounce function by Emmanuel Shaibu The Andela Way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page,... grand diamond city hotel casinoWebJan 23, 2024 · Введение В этой статье мы рассмотрим адаптацию компонентов React 18 к много кратному монтированию и повторному вызову эффектов с повторно … chinese buffet merritt islandWebDec 5, 2024 · As the title says, lodash (_.debounce) implementation is not working for Select 2.0 async component. It looks like the caching mechanism is caching the previous input and displaying that in the results. Here is my forked code example: Does anyone have a working debounce example that works for the 2.0 implementation of React Select Async? chinese buffet merritt island fl